The half of beef will continue to be in force, despite the fact that months ago the 15th of this month had been set as the last day enabled. The Secretary of Agriculture, Livestock and Fisheries of the Nation agreed at the Meat Technical Table to repeal the measure of chopping meat established by Resolution 2/2022, The Argentine Chamber of Slaughterers and Suppliers (Camya) announced its proposal alternative: the use of “mechanical means” to unload them and prevent workers in the sector from suffering due to their heavy weight.

The Government confirmed that the provisions of the Superintendence of Occupational Risks (SRT) were complied with, with the presentation of a prototype similar to a stretcher that was developed with the assistance of the National Institute of Industrial Technology (INTI).

Thus, joint work to address the health of workers in the sector and safety controls on meat products, momentarily cleared up the controversy between the different actors in the meat chain.

The “stretcher” allows unloading and moving half carcasses of up to 160 kilos from transport to retail stores, and is also used for quarters of less weight.

La Camya prepared a manual detailing how to build and use this transport, which “has been developed in compliance with the regulations established by the SRT, referring to loading and unloading procedures and with the strictest sanitary standards,” they explained.

The solution came at the same time that it became known that the national government repealed the resolution that imposed, as of January 16, the obligation to market wholesale meat in pieces of no more than 32 kilos.

From the refrigerator to the new manual transport: the “stretcher”
The construction of this manual transport was carried out with stainless steel. It has floor separation by steel sheet, a cleaning and disinfection kit and coverage for outdoor transfers.

“The proposed prototype is a generic model, which can be modified or improved as indicated by the practice of its use. It is accompanied by a user manual and instructions for its construction that we make available free of charge”, they explained.

“In this way, we contribute to complying with current legislation, preventing workers from carrying inappropriate weights on their backs and observing the strict hygiene standards required by food products. With this tool, we settle in a positive way the controversy caused by the mandatory quartering initiative, proposing concrete solutions that have the consensus of the majority of the actors in the cattle and meat chain”, they affirmed.
